Requires: Azure CLI (az) installed and authenticated API Reference: https://github.com/Azure/azure-rest-api-specs/blob/main/specification/azurestackhci/resource-manager/Microsoft.AzureStackHCI/StackHCI/stable/2026-02-01/hci.json Strict mode: This module sets `Set-StrictMode -Version 1.0` at module load (NOT `-Version Latest`). Version 1.0 catches the most common correctness bug class - references to uninitialized variables (e.g. `$cluster` vs `$clusterEntry` typos) - without breaking on the dozens of Azure ARM REST dot-notation property accesses that legitimately return $null when a property is omitted (e.g. `additionalProperties.SBEPublisher`, `tags.UpdateRing`). Hardening every such site to satisfy `-Version Latest` is tracked as a future refactor; see comment block immediately above the `Set-StrictMode` call in this file, and Finding 9 of v0.7.76 module review. #> # Enforce defensive coding at module scope. # Version 1.0 catches references to uninitialized variables (e.g. $cluster vs $clusterEntry typos). # Deliberately NOT -Version Latest: Azure ARM REST responses legitimately omit optional # properties (e.g. additionalProperties.SBEPublisher, tags.UpdateRing), and Latest would # throw on every such dot-notation access. Hardening those sites is tracked separately.
